The ISSA European Network (IEN) is organizing a Technical Seminar on anticipating the evolving needs of an ageing population, from 5 to 6 December 2019 in Warsaw, hosted by the Social Insurance Institution of Poland (Zaklad Ubezpieczen Spolecznych ­– ZUS).

Demographic ageing is one of the most important challenges for social security worldwide. As highlighted in the ISSA report on the Ten Global Challenges for Social Security: Europe launched at the Regional Social Security Forum, this challenge is even more acutely felt in the European region.

Population ageing impacts on the sustainability of schemes and the adequacy of benefits paid to the elderly. In addition, important attention has more recently been paid to the evolving service needs of ageing populations, and in particular regarding health care and the need for long-term care services.

Demographic forecasts are key to understanding the scope of the issue and to prepare strategies to meet the multiple social security needs of ageing populations as well as sustainability goals.

This seminar will therefore have two objectives: first, to address the way social security institutions establish and use demographic forecasts, and their importance in driving change in social security policies. It will then also review the impacts of ageing on social security and recent innovative solutions developed throughout Europe to respond.

The IEN Technical Seminar will be held in English and is open to ISSA member organizations from the European region.
